How to Prepare & Consume
Blend ripe bananas with protein powder, milk or a milk alternative, and ice until smooth. Adjust sweetness with honey or maple syrup if desired.
Smart Selection & Storage
Choose ripe bananas that are yellow with small brown spots for optimal sweetness and flavor.
Store bananas at room temperature. If overripe, they can be refrigerated to slow down spoilage.

Tropical Banana Protein Smoothie Bowl
A refreshing smoothie bowl packed with protein and topped with tropical fruits for a delicious breakfast or snack.
- 1 cup chilled banana protein shake
- 1/2 cup Greek yogurt
- 1/4 cup granola
- 1/2 cup diced mango
- 1/2 cup sliced kiwi
- 1. Blend the chilled banana protein shake and Greek yogurt until smooth.
- 2. Pour the smoothie into a bowl.
- 3. Top with granola, diced mango, and sliced kiwi before serving.
Banana Protein Pancakes
Fluffy pancakes made with chilled banana protein shake for a nutritious twist on a breakfast classic.
- 1 cup whole wheat flour
- 1 cup chilled banana protein shake
- 1 egg
- 1 tsp baking powder
- 1/2 tsp cinnamon
- 1. In a bowl, mix the flour, baking powder, and cinnamon.
- 2. In another bowl, whisk the chilled banana protein shake and egg.
- 3. Combine the wet and dry ingredients, then cook on a skillet until golden brown.
Banana Protein Smoothie Popsicles
Cool and creamy popsicles made from chilled banana protein shake, perfect for a healthy summer treat.
- 2 cups chilled banana protein shake
- 1/2 cup almond milk
- 1 tbsp honey
- 1/2 cup chopped strawberries
- 1. Mix the chilled banana protein shake, almond milk, and honey in a bowl.
- 2. Add chopped strawberries and stir gently.
- 3. Pour the mixture into popsicle molds and freeze until solid.
Banana Protein Overnight Oats
Nutritious overnight oats infused with chilled banana protein shake for a quick and healthy breakfast.
- 1/2 cup rolled oats
- 1 cup chilled banana protein shake
- 1 tbsp chia seeds
- 1/2 banana, sliced
- 1 tbsp almond butter
- 1. In a jar, combine rolled oats, chia seeds, and chilled banana protein shake.
- 2. Stir well and refrigerate overnight.
- 3. In the morning, top with sliced banana and almond butter before serving.
Banana Protein Energy Bites
No-bake energy bites made with chilled banana protein shake for a quick and healthy snack on the go.
- 1 cup oats
- 1/2 cup peanut butter
- 1/2 cup chilled banana protein shake
- 1/4 cup honey
- 1/4 cup dark chocolate chips
- 1. In a bowl, mix oats, peanut butter, chilled banana protein shake, honey, and chocolate chips.
- 2. Form the mixture into small balls.
- 3. Refrigerate for 30 minutes before enjoying.
Banana Protein Smoothie with Spinach
A nutrient-packed smoothie combining chilled banana protein shake and spinach for a healthy boost.
- 1 cup chilled banana protein shake
- 1 cup fresh spinach
- 1/2 avocado
- 1 tbsp flaxseeds
- 1 tsp honey
- 1. Blend the chilled banana protein shake, spinach, avocado, flaxseeds, and honey until smooth.
- 2. Serve immediately for a refreshing drink.
- 3. Garnish with a sprinkle of flaxseeds if desired.
Banana Protein Muffins
Moist and delicious muffins made with chilled banana protein shake, perfect for breakfast or a snack.
- 1 1/2 cups whole wheat flour
- 1 cup chilled banana protein shake
- 1/2 cup honey
- 2 eggs
- 1 tsp baking soda
- 1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
- 2. In a bowl, mix flour, baking soda, and honey.
- 3. Add chilled banana protein shake and eggs, then pour into muffin tins and bake for 20-25 minutes.
Banana Protein Smoothie with Almonds
A creamy and nutty smoothie featuring chilled banana protein shake and almonds for added texture and flavor.
- 1 cup chilled banana protein shake
- 1/4 cup almond butter
- 1/2 cup almond milk
- 1/2 banana
- 1 tbsp honey
- 1. Blend the chilled banana protein shake, almond butter, almond milk, banana, and honey until smooth.
- 2. Pour into a glass and enjoy immediately.
- 3. Top with sliced almonds if desired.
Banana Protein Chia Pudding
A creamy chia pudding made with chilled banana protein shake, perfect for a healthy dessert or breakfast.
- 1 cup chilled banana protein shake
- 1/4 cup chia seeds
- 1 tbsp maple syrup
- 1/2 tsp vanilla extract
- Fresh berries for topping
- 1. In a bowl, mix chilled banana protein shake, chia seeds, maple syrup, and vanilla extract.
- 2. Refrigerate for at least 4 hours or overnight.
- 3. Serve topped with fresh berries.
Banana Protein Smoothie with Oats
A filling smoothie combining chilled banana protein shake and oats for a hearty breakfast option.
- 1 cup chilled banana protein shake
- 1/2 cup rolled oats
- 1 tbsp almond butter
- 1/2 tsp cinnamon
- 1/2 banana
- 1. Blend the chilled banana protein shake, rolled oats, almond butter, cinnamon, and banana until smooth.
- 2. Serve immediately for a nutritious breakfast.
- 3. Garnish with a sprinkle of oats if desired.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Can I use frozen bananas for this smoothie?
Yes, frozen bananas can add a creamier texture and chill the smoothie without needing ice.
Is this smoothie suitable for vegans?
Yes, if you use plant-based protein powder and a non-dairy milk alternative.
How can I make this smoothie more filling?
Add oats or nut butter for extra fiber and healthy fats.
Can I add other fruits to this smoothie?
Absolutely! Berries, mango, or spinach can enhance the flavor and nutrition.
How long can I store this smoothie?
It is best consumed immediately, but can be stored in the fridge for up to 24 hours.
Is this smoothie good for weight loss?
It can be part of a weight loss plan if consumed in moderation and balanced with other nutrients.
What type of protein powder should I use?
Whey, casein, or plant-based protein powders are all good options.
Can I make this smoothie without protein powder?
Yes, you can use Greek yogurt or cottage cheese as a protein source instead.
